What makes screen printing ideal for streetwear designs

The core advantage of screen printing isn’t just about how a garment looks on a hanger. It’s about how it survives. Screen printing durability is built into the process itself. Ink is pushed through a mesh stencil and deposited in thick layers directly onto the fabric surface. When cured correctly, that ink bonds to create a durable finish that holds up through repeated washing in ways that many digital methods simply don’t match.

For streetwear specifically, this matters. Your customers aren’t buying a piece to frame it. They’re wearing it hard, washing it often, and expecting it to still look right two years later. A faded, cracked logo signals cheapness. A bold, intact print signals a brand that cares.

The other factor is color behavior on dark textiles. Screen printing forces ink opacity because you’re physically layering pigment, not printing pixels. On a black hoodie, a screen-printed white graphic pops with real brightness. Digital printing, particularly direct-to-garment, struggles to achieve the same opacity on dark fabrics without significant pre-treatment. Screen printing techniques like underbase printing (laying a white foundation layer before the color layers) solve this problem entirely.

Beyond standard inks, silkscreening offers unique tactile results that digital methods can’t replicate, including puff ink that raises off the fabric, metallic finishes that catch light, and glow-in-the-dark effects that have become a genuine design category in streetwear. These aren’t gimmicks. They’re design tools that let you build a signature look no algorithm can copy.

Here’s what screen printing brings to the table for streetwear brands:

  • Opacity on dark fabric without complex pre-treatment processes
  • Thick ink deposits that create a raised, tactile surface
  • Specialty ink options including puff, metallic, and glow effects
  • Color vibrancy that stays consistent across large production runs
  • Long-term durability through wash cycles without cracking or fading

The importance of plastisol ink curing for quality and longevity

Here’s where most independent brands lose control of their quality without realizing it. Screen printing is only as good as its cure. Plastisol ink is the industry standard for streetwear screen printing because it sits on the fabric surface and delivers that thick, opaque result. But it doesn’t air dry. It requires heat.

Curing plastisol ink correctly means reaching approximately 320°F (160°C) throughout the entire ink layer, not just at the surface, with enough dwell time for full polymerization. Under that temperature, or through the belt too fast, and you get what looks like a finished print but will peel after the first wash.

“Under-curing is the number one reason prints fail after washing. The ink looks dry, but the polymer chains haven’t linked properly. A temperature strip tells you what’s actually happening inside the ink, not just at the fabric surface.”

This is worth repeating because under-curing is the leading cause of print failure. Infrared temperature guns measure surface temperature. They don’t tell you whether the full ink thickness reached cure temp. Temperature strips placed inside the print are the only reliable way to know.

The curing process for sweatshirts and heavier fleece requires extra attention because the thicker fabric absorbs heat differently than a standard tee. You need to slow the conveyor belt to compensate.

Common curing steps to follow for every production run:

  1. Set your dryer to 320°F and confirm the setpoint with a calibrated thermometer
  2. Use temperature strips inside the ink layer, not just on the fabric surface
  3. Run a test garment at your standard speed before the full run
  4. Slow the belt for heavier garments like fleece or heavyweight blanks
  5. Wash test the first confirmed sample before approving the full production run

Cost and production considerations for streetwear brand owners

Screen printing is economical at scale. That’s the honest framing. The setup cost per color, cutting screens, mixing inks, and running registration, means your first 50 units carry a significant overhead. At 500 units with a two-color design, the math flips entirely and screen printing becomes one of the most cost-effective production methods for custom apparel.

Screen printing’s front-loaded costs are offset by its low per-unit cost at volume. That’s why it works so well for seasonal drops, capsule collections, and branded staples that you’ll reorder. Where it breaks down is high design churn. If you’re changing your graphic every 100 units, screen printing’s tooling costs will negate any savings you thought you were getting.

Factor Screen printing Digital (DTG/DTF)
Setup cost Higher per design Low or none
Per-unit cost at volume Lower Higher
Color complexity Best with 1-4 colors Handles full color
Tactile finish Thick, raised, opaque Thinner, softer
Dark fabric performance Excellent Requires pre-treatment
Minimum quantity 50-100 recommended No minimum
Specialty effects Puff, metallic, glow Limited
Reorder economics Strong Less advantaged

The practical decision rule: if you’re planning a seasonal drop of 300 or more units with a consistent logo or graphic, screen printing is your method. If you’re testing a new design, selling under 100 pieces, or working with complex photographic artwork, digital is the better starting point.

Here’s what to factor into your decision:

  • Design change frequency: frequent changes favor digital; stable designs favor screen printing
  • Run size: below 100 units, digital wins on cost; above 300, screen printing does
  • Color count: every additional color is another screen and more setup cost
  • Reorder potential: a design you’ll run three times a year justifies the screen investment

Practical tips to optimize your streetwear screen printing outcomes

Knowing why screen printing works is useful. Knowing how to make it work every time is what actually builds a brand. These are the production habits that separate consistent results from inconsistent ones.

  1. Use temperature strips on every run. Infrared guns measure surface heat. Strips measure what’s happening inside the ink layer where it actually matters.
  2. Leave 3-inch gaps between garments on the conveyor belt. Stacking garments or running them too close disrupts airflow and creates uneven heat zones.
  3. Slow your belt for fleece and heavyweight blanks. Thick fabric acts as insulation. The ink layer needs more time at temperature to cure fully.
  4. Flash cure between layers until tacky, not hard. On multi-color designs, flash curing multi-layer prints correctly means the previous layer is set enough to print over without mixing, but not so hard that the next layer can’t bond.
  5. Plan your design around color count. Every screen is a setup cost. A two-color design at 500 units is a completely different economics conversation than a six-color design at 500 units.
  6. Do a wash test before approving production. Wash the test garment three times and inspect for cracking, peeling, or color shift. This is the only real quality confirmation.
  7. Work with custom apparel design mockups before you cut screens. Catching a registration issue in a digital mockup costs nothing. Catching it after screen setup costs real money.

Dwell time and heat penetration are as critical as the temperature setpoint itself. A dryer at 320°F that moves too fast is functionally identical to a dryer at 280°F. The time in heat is the variable most brands underestimate.

Why screen printing still matters in the digital age of streetwear apparel

Here’s something most brand advice gets wrong. The conversation about screen printing versus digital printing is usually framed as old versus new. That’s the wrong frame entirely.

Screen printing’s continued relevance isn’t resistance to change. It’s a response to what streetwear customers actually value. When someone puts on a piece with a raised, opaque, tactile graphic, they feel the quality before they think about it. That sensory experience is part of the brand. Screen printing builds sensory identity in a way that a thin digital print on a garment simply doesn’t communicate.

Infographic comparing streetwear print methods

Streetwear has always been connected to craft. The hip hop influence on streetwear created a culture where the physical quality of what you wore signaled belonging, taste, and authenticity. That culture didn’t go away when DTG printers got affordable. If anything, it made the tangible quality of screen printing more meaningful by contrast.

The brands that treat screen printing as purely a cost decision are missing something. It’s a positioning decision. A thick, cured plastisol print on a garment-dyed blank says something about your brand’s standards that a thin digital print doesn’t. Customers feel the difference in their hands, and those tactile impressions build repeat purchases more reliably than any campaign.

The discipline side matters too. Brands that master curing, that control their production process, that understand screen printing’s sensory impact, stand out in a market saturated with brands that just upload a file and call it a day. The barrier to screen printing quality is real. That barrier is also your advantage.

Frequently asked questions

Why is screen printing more durable than digital printing for streetwear?

Screen printing uses thick ink layers cured at high temperatures, creating bold prints that withstand heavy washing better than many digital prints. Screenprinting is highly durable when the ink is properly cured, sitting on the fabric surface and bonding to form a lasting finish.

What curing temperature is needed for plastisol inks in screen printing?

Plastisol inks require curing at about 320°F (160°C) with proper dwell time to polymerize fully and avoid cracking or peeling. Reaching the correct cure temperature throughout the entire ink layer, not just the surface, is what determines whether the print lasts.

Is screen printing cost-effective for small orders?

Screen printing’s high setup costs make it less cost-effective for small or frequently changing designs compared to digital methods. Screen printing’s front-loaded cost becomes a margin issue if you’re running small batches or changing designs often.

How can I ensure the best print durability from screen printing?

Monitor curing temperature and dwell time with temperature strips, space garments on the dryer belt, and conduct wash tests to confirm print durability. Slowing the belt and using strips ensures heat penetrates fully through the ink layer, not just the fabric surface.

Can screen printing achieve special visual effects on streetwear?

Yes, screen printing supports specialty inks like puff, metallic, and glow-in-the-dark that create unique tactile and visual effects. These specialty ink capabilities are a primary reason brands committed to streetwear aesthetics continue to choose screen printing over digital alternatives.
